mmc has detected an error in a snap-in. it is recommended that you shut down and restart mmc
Hi I'm running SQL Server 2000 Enterprise Manager on Windows 7. On my PC, I have Windows 7 Ultimate with SQL 2000 and on my laptop I have Windows 7 Enterprise RC1. The laptop is working 100% and it used to work fine on my PC. The problems on my PC started either after loading SQL's SP4 or after doing Windows Updates... not exactly sure. The problem that I get is the one mentioned above when I try to create a new Database Diagram, try to create a new table if no existing is selected, etc. Any ideas?

Hi, I suspect that the SQL Server 2000 may be not compatible with Windows 7, please try to run this application with Compatibility Mode: 1. Right click on the program's shortcut or executable file and select Properties. 2. Switch to the Compatibility tab. 3. Check the Run this program in compatibility mode for box. 4. Click on the drop down menu arrow and select which version of Windows the program was made for and click OK. If the issue persists, considering this issue is related to SQL server, it is recommended that you post a thread to our MSDN SQL Server Forum for help. Hope this issue will be resolved soon.
